Budget Workshop

A. Citizen Survey Results Presentation

  • Joe Dell’Olio of Polco presented an overview of the 2023 National Community Survey results for the City of Fate.
  • The presentation addressed survey methodology, benchmarking, community livability facets, comparisons to national benchmarks, year-over-year comparisons, special topics, and summary conclusions.
  • Council members asked questions during the presentation.

B. Strategic Plan, Growth Management, Cost Controls, and Revenue Policies

  • City Manager Michael Kovacs reviewed the City Council Strategic Plan, growth management, cost control approaches, and revenue policies.
  • Discussion topics included:
    • Strategic priorities for FY 2024
    • Federal and state impacts, including ARPA funding
    • Growth management and planning initiatives
    • Cost containment measures
    • Revenue considerations, including tax rates, fees, permit revenue outlook, and service costs

Additional Discussion Items

  • De minimis tax rate impacts on single-family homestead properties
  • Potential monthly fees related to roads, drainage, parks, and community cleanliness
  • Options for funding Fate DPS
  • Consideration of separating police and fire departments
  • Updated tax rate calculations following the legislative session
  • Unfunded mandates and liability considerations
